Find the Right Spot to Park Your Vehicle

First of all, if you are able to move your vehicle even a little bit, you should focus on finding the right spot to park your vehicle while you're waiting for the tow truck driver. After all, this can help you stay safe since it can help you be more visible and can help you avoid getting hit by another vehicle. Basically, if possible, choose a nice, flat spot that isn't in a curve or blind spot. Parking in the right place can make it easier for the tow truck driver to load your vehicle on their truck too.

Put Out Flares

It's always a good idea to keep flares in your roadside emergency kit for situations just like this. If you put out flares, it will be easier for your tow truck driver to spot you when they do arrive. Plus, it can help you ensure that other drivers can see that you're sitting there, so it can help prevent anyone from hitting your vehicle. If you don't already have flares in your roadside emergency kit, you may want to purchase some so that you will have them when you need them.

Call a Reputable Company

Lastly, you will want to make sure that you call a reputable towing company. This is actually something that you should be focused on for a few reasons. For one thing, you will want to make sure that you can count on the towing company to do a good job of towing and handling your vehicle since this can help you prevent unnecessary damage to your vehicle. Plus, it can help you stay safe. 

Along with making sure that you call a reputable towing company, you should also make sure that you identify the driver when they arrive. For example, make sure that the name that is printed on the outside of the truck matches the name of the business that you called, and if you have any doubts, ask for an identification card or call the towing company to verify that the vehicle that has arrived to pick up your vehicle was, in fact, sent by the towing company.
